How they compare
Martinique currently reports 25.7% against 25.7% in Iceland, a difference of 0.0%.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 23 shared years of data; in 1970 it was Iceland ahead.
Iceland ranks 12th and Martinique ranks 11th of 113 countries.
Iceland has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Iceland | Martinique |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 20.6% | 12.2% | 8.4% | Iceland |
| 1980s | 23.8% | 18.2% | 5.6% | Iceland |
| 2000s | 28.3% | 24.7% | 3.5% | Iceland |
| 2010s | 29.1% | 26.7% | 2.4% | Iceland |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
